What is 'logistics shift' in SAP AP-RC - FND Reuse Components?


logistics shift - Overview

  • Component: AP-RC

  • Component Name: FND Reuse Components

  • Description: A set of shifts, organized as a generic program in supply chain processes such as production, warehousing, and transportation that span a period of time.
